As Rome's first emperor, how did Augustus build a stable government?

He made peace throughout the Empire, no more civil wars and fighting amongst themselves... He gave land and free rights to plebs and advanced into new territory creating many more opportunities for the Roman Empire to thrive in the ancient world...
